DVB (Digital Video Broadcasting) is a set of internationally recognized open standards for digital television. It's used worldwide for broadcasting digital television signals via satellite, cable, and terrestrial (over-the-air) networks. It provides a framework for encoding, modulating, transmitting, and receiving digital video and audio content, and related data.
